UNITED STATES NUCLEAR REGULATORY COMMISSION i

ILLINOIS POWER COMPANY ET AL.

DOCKET NO. 50-461 q

s NOTICE OF ISSUANCE OF AMENDMENTS TO FACILITY OPERATING LICENSES The U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Comission (Comission) has issued Amendment y

i No. 39 to Facility Operating License No. HPF-62 issued to the-Illinois Power Company (IP), and Soyland Power Cooperative, Inc.

(thelicensee) for operation of the Clinton Power Station, Unit 1, located in DeWitt County, Illinois. The amendment was effective as of the date of issuance.

~The amendment changed the Technical Specifications related to Surveillance Requirement 4.4.3.2.1 for Reactor Coolant System laakage detection. The change indicates that the drywell floor and equipment drain sump leak detection system instrumentation does not include direct quantitative _ indication of sump' level and.that the drywell atmospheric o.(

radioactivity leak. detection system instrumentation does not quantify leakage.

2 Notice of. Consideration of Issuance of Amer snents and Opportunity for Hearing in connection with this action was publit hed in the FLDERAL REGISTER on February 18,1988(53FR4917). No rt quest for a hearing or petition for leave to _ intervene was filed following this notico.

The Commission has prepared an Environmental At sessment and Fii. ding of No Significant Impact related to this action and has determined not to prepare an environmental impact statement.

Based upon the environmental assessment, the Commission has concluded that the issuance of this amendment will not have a significant effect on the quality of the human envirorment.
